Hi folks, this is my first post here. Full disclosure: I'm primarily a guitarist who can plunk out a few notes on a keyboard, and looking to integrate synths into the mix for textures and atmosphere. I've had a MicroKorg XL and an Arturia Microbrute for a while, but never used then together. until now. I'm trying to hook them up now by midi, with the XL as master and the brute as slave. This is my first experience with midi, so yes I am a total noob. Be patient with me please!
Here's what I would like to do: use the midi clock on the xl to control the brute's sequencer, but have the two sound engines operate independently.
Here's what I have already done: connected the two with a midi cable from the xl midi out > micro brute in
Here's what happened: the clocks seemed to be synced, but when i pressed a note on the XL, it triggered both synth engines. I want the sounds to operate independently, and just the timing to be synced.
Does this need to be controlled in the XL or in the brute? if it is the xl, how do i do it?

Hi,
I'm not familiar with the Brute.
The solution is to make sure both use a different midi channel. The channel has no impact on the sync of the Arturia to the mkXL.
Changing the midi channel on the mKXL: go to the global parameters/midi channel and change this one.
The factory default is 1. Probably, as soon as you assign another number, the microbrute sound engine will not respond anymore to keys on the mkXL.
